菜鸡源码,专注精品下载!
当前位置:首页 > 建站教程 > 建站知识

帝国CMS评论自定义字段的调用方法

发布时间:2024-01-05  栏目:建站知识   浏览:   分类:帝国cms教程 帝国CMS评论 网站评论 源码论坛 帝国CMS调用方法

帝国CMS评论自定义字段调用方法可以通过以下步骤实现: 1. 在后台管理界面,找到“评论管理”菜单。 2. 点击“评论管理”,进入评论列表页面。 3. 点击“批量操作”,选择需要修改的评论记录。 4. 在弹出的对话框中,找到“自定义字段”选项卡。 5. 在“自定义字段”选项卡中,可以添加、修改或删除评论自定义字段。 6. 添加完成后,点击“确定”按钮保存设置。 7. 在前台页面中,可以使用{e:field name='自定义字段名'/}的方式调用评论自定义字段。

在帝国CMS评论自定义了几个字段,比如 [!--kwpf--]字段,那么怎么在前台页面调用到帝国评论的自定义字段了。

帝国CMS评论自定义字段调用教程

修改/e/class/t_functions.php
1、搜索:function sys_ShowPlInfo($line,$tempid,$classid=0,$id=0,$isgood=0,$enews=0)。 源文件未修改的话大概在2016行

找到:

$sql=$empire->query("selectplid,userid,username,saytime,id,classid,zcnum,fdnum,saytextfrom{$dbtbpre}enewspl_".$public_r['pldeftb']."wherechecked=0".$a."orderby".$order."limit".$line);

改成:$sql=$empire->query("select * from {$dbtbpre}enewspl_".$public_r['pldeftb']." where checked=0".$a." order by ".$order." limit ".$line);
或改成:

$sql=$empire->query("selectplid,userid,username,saytime,id,classid,zcnum,fdnum,saytext,kwpffrom{$dbtbpre}enewspl_".$public_r['pldeftb']."wherechecked=0".$a."orderby".$order."limit".$line);

2、搜索:function ReplaceShowPlVars($no,$listtemp,$r,$formatdate,$subnews=0)
找到:$listtemp=str_replace("[!--fdnum--]",$r['fdnum'],$listtemp);
在其下面增加一行:

$listtemp=str_replace("[!--kwpf--]",$r['kwpf'],$listtemp)


评论
建站知识
建站知识
使用技巧
调试安装
运营推广